Modification of meter size refers to the process of changing the physical dimensions or specifications of a meter used for measuring utility consumption, such as water or electricity, to better accommodate the needs of the service.
Service customers or utility account holders who need to adjust their current meter size due to changes in usage, business requirements, or property modifications are required to file for modification of meter size.
To fill out a modification of meter size, one must complete the designated form provided by the utility provider, including details such as account information, current meter specifications, desired meter size, and any supporting documentation or justification for the change.
The purpose of modification of meter size is to ensure that the meter accurately reflects the utility consumption based on the customer's current needs and to maintain appropriate service levels and billing accuracy.
The information that must be reported includes the customer's account number, service address, current meter size, requested meter size, reasons for the modification, and any relevant technical specifications.
